Overview

Tugaloo State Park is situated on a peninsula extending into the 55,590-acre Lake Hartwell in northeast Georgia. The park features a collection of six-person cottages and over 100 campsites equipped with electricity and water hookups. Its 13 miles of shoreline offer primary access points for boating, fishing, and swimming. Visitors utilize the park's multi-use trails for hiking and mountain biking through wooded terrain. The facility includes a dedicated sand swimming beach and a seasonal aquatic activity center. Water sports enthusiasts frequent the boat ramps for bass fishing and recreational boating. Picnic shelters are available throughout the park for group gatherings. The park is managed by the Georgia Department of Natural Resources.

Insider tips

Bring insect repellent, as the lakefront environment can attract mosquitoes during humid months.

Reserve campsites or cottages well in advance, especially for weekend stays during the summer season.

Pack water shoes, as the swimming areas may have rocky shorelines beneath the sand.

What to avoid

Do not attempt to swim outside of designated beach areas due to submerged hazards and boat traffic.

Good to know

The beach area and some amenities are seasonal and see reduced activity during winter months; the park remains open year-round for camping and hiking.

Etiquette

Leashed pets are allowed in the park but are generally restricted from swimming areas; follow Leave No Trace principles regarding trash.
